Description

The Small Enterprise Development and Finance Agency (SEDFA) is seeking an outsourced treasury service provider to manage and optimize surplus cash investments. The contract will run for a period of three years. The successful bidder will be responsible for designing treasury policies, managing cash flows, implementing investment strategies, and ensuring compliance with financial regulations. Key deliverables include monthly and quarterly performance reporting, risk management, and ongoing advisory services. The work will be based at the SEDFA Head Office in Centurion. Bidders must demonstrate significant experience in managing institutional fixed-income mandates and possess the capacity to handle large-scale cash management.

Full requirements

  • Valid Category II Financial Services Provider (FSP) license
  • Minimum R2 billion discretionary fixed income and cash management AUM
  • Valid Professional Indemnity, Directors and Officers, Cyber, and Fidelity/Crime insurance
  • Registered on National Treasury Central Supplier Database (CSD)
  • Valid Tax Compliance Status (TCS) PIN
  • Valid B-BBEE certificate or sworn affidavit
